Older 21.5 inch models have ram slots so the RAM can be upgraded by a service engineer. Later models don't: all the RAM is soldered to the motherboard and can only be upgraded prior to purchase. Look for your model here:

As to taking it apart, it's very difficult to do, and not encouraged for users. I don't know whether any instructions are available but it involves removing the screen. You'd need to be very confident in your abilities.
And remember:
- You have to be able to put it back together, and that's not easy either.
- Apple won't help you if you muck it up.
